excel绝对值500怎么提取

excel绝对值500怎么提取

在Excel中提取绝对值500的方法包括使用ABS函数、IF函数、条件格式等。ABS函数最为直接和常用,因为它专门用于计算数值的绝对值。下面将详细介绍这些方法,并提供具体操作步骤和实例。


一、使用ABS函数

1. 基本概念

ABS函数是Excel中专门用于计算数值的绝对值的函数。它的语法非常简单,只需一个参数,即要计算绝对值的数值或单元格引用。

2. 操作步骤

  1. 在目标单元格中输入公式 =ABS(A1),其中A1是你要提取绝对值的单元格。
  2. 按回车键,Excel将返回A1单元格中的数值的绝对值。

3. 实例

假设A1单元格的值为-500,使用公式 =ABS(A1) 后,目标单元格将显示500。

二、使用IF函数

1. 基本概念

IF函数可以用于逻辑判断,从而实现更复杂的条件控制。通过IF函数,可以判断数值是否小于0,从而决定是否取其相反数。

2. 操作步骤

  1. 在目标单元格中输入公式 =IF(A1<0, -A1, A1)
  2. 按回车键,Excel将根据A1单元格中的值返回其绝对值。

3. 实例

假设A1单元格的值为-500,使用公式 =IF(A1<0, -A1, A1) 后,目标单元格将显示500。

三、使用条件格式

1. 基本概念

条件格式可以用于对特定条件下的单元格进行格式设置或数据处理。虽然条件格式主要用于格式设置,但通过一些技巧也可以实现数据的特定处理。

2. 操作步骤

  1. 选择需要进行条件格式设置的单元格区域。
  2. 在菜单栏中选择“条件格式” -> “新建规则”。
  3. 选择“使用公式确定要设置的单元格”。
  4. 输入公式 =ABS(A1)=500,并设置格式。

3. 实例

假设A1单元格的值为-500,设置条件格式后,当A1的绝对值为500时,单元格将变为指定格式。

四、使用自定义函数(VBA)

1. 基本概念

通过Excel的VBA功能,可以编写自定义函数来实现更多复杂的操作。VBA(Visual Basic for Applications)是Excel的编程语言,允许用户进行高级数据处理。

2. 操作步骤

  1. 打开Excel,按Alt + F11进入VBA编辑器。
  2. 在“插入”菜单中选择“模块”,输入以下代码:
    Function GetAbs(value As Double) As Double

    GetAbs = Abs(value)

    End Function

  3. 保存并关闭VBA编辑器。
  4. 在Excel中,使用自定义函数 =GetAbs(A1)

3. 实例

假设A1单元格的值为-500,使用自定义函数 =GetAbs(A1) 后,目标单元格将显示500。

五、结合多种方法

1. 基本概念

在实际使用中,可能需要结合多种方法来处理更复杂的数据需求。例如,通过VLOOKUP函数和ABS函数结合,可以实现对表格中某一列的绝对值进行查找。

2. 操作步骤

  1. 在目标单元格中输入公式 =VLOOKUP(ABS(A1), B1:C10, 2, FALSE),其中B1:C10是查找区域。
  2. 按回车键,Excel将返回查找到的值。

3. 实例

假设A1单元格的值为-500,B1:C10区域中包含对应的查找表,使用公式 =VLOOKUP(ABS(A1), B1:C10, 2, FALSE) 后,目标单元格将显示查找到的值。

六、使用数组公式

1. 基本概念

数组公式可以处理多个数值,并返回一个或多个结果。通过数组公式,可以对一组数据进行绝对值计算。

2. 操作步骤

  1. 在目标单元格中输入公式 =SUM(ABS(A1:A10))
  2. 按Ctrl + Shift + Enter,Excel将返回A1到A10单元格中的数值的绝对值之和。

3. 实例

假设A1:A10单元格的值分别为-500、300、-200等,使用公式 =SUM(ABS(A1:A10)) 后,目标单元格将显示这些值的绝对值之和。

七、使用Power Query

1. 基本概念

Power Query是Excel中的强大数据处理工具,可以用于导入、清洗和转换数据。通过Power Query,可以批量计算数据的绝对值。

2. 操作步骤

  1. 选择需要处理的数据区域,点击“数据” -> “从表格/范围”。
  2. 在Power Query编辑器中,选择需要计算绝对值的列,点击“添加列” -> “自定义列”。
  3. 输入自定义列公式 = Number.Abs([Column1]),其中Column1是需要计算绝对值的列。
  4. 点击“关闭并加载”,返回Excel工作表。

3. 实例

假设A列的数据需要计算绝对值,通过Power Query处理后,将生成一个包含绝对值的新列。

八、使用Excel公式组合

1. 基本概念

通过组合多个Excel公式,可以实现更复杂的数据处理需求。例如,通过SUMPRODUCT和ABS函数组合,可以实现对多列数据的绝对值计算。

2. 操作步骤

  1. 在目标单元格中输入公式 =SUMPRODUCT(ABS(A1:A10), B1:B10)
  2. 按回车键,Excel将返回A1到A10单元格中的数值的绝对值与B1到B10单元格中的数值的乘积之和。

3. 实例

假设A1:A10单元格的值分别为-500、300、-200等,B1:B10单元格的值分别为1、2、3等,使用公式 =SUMPRODUCT(ABS(A1:A10), B1:B10) 后,目标单元格将显示这些值的绝对值与B列对应值的乘积之和。

九、使用Excel图表

1. 基本概念

通过Excel图表,可以直观地展示数据的绝对值。例如,通过柱状图或折线图,可以显示数据的变化趋势和绝对值大小。

2. 操作步骤

  1. 选择需要展示的数据区域,点击“插入” -> “图表”。
  2. 选择合适的图表类型,如柱状图或折线图。
  3. 在图表中设置数据标签,显示数据的绝对值。

3. 实例

假设A列的数据需要展示,通过柱状图可以直观地显示这些数据的绝对值和变化趋势。

十、使用Excel数据透视表

1. 基本概念

数据透视表是Excel中的强大工具,可以用于数据的汇总、分析和展示。通过数据透视表,可以对数据进行绝对值计算和汇总。

2. 操作步骤

  1. 选择需要处理的数据区域,点击“插入” -> “数据透视表”。
  2. 在数据透视表中,选择需要计算绝对值的列,拖动到“值”区域。
  3. 在“值字段设置”中,选择“求和”或其他汇总方式。

3. 实例

假设A列的数据需要汇总,通过数据透视表可以计算这些数据的绝对值之和,并进行汇总和展示。


通过以上多种方法,可以在Excel中灵活、准确地提取和处理绝对值500及其他相关数据。根据具体需求选择合适的方法,将极大提升数据处理效率和准确性。

相关问答FAQs:

1. 如何在Excel中提取绝对值为500的数值?

要提取Excel中绝对值为500的数值,您可以使用以下步骤:

  • 在Excel工作表中选择一个空白单元格。
  • 输入以下公式:=IF(ABS(A1)=500,A1,""),其中A1是您要检查的单元格。
  • 按下Enter键,公式将会检查该单元格中的数值是否为500的绝对值。
  • 所有绝对值为500的数值将会显示在您选择的空白单元格中,而其他数值则会显示为空白。

2. 如何使用Excel筛选功能提取绝对值为500的数值?

要使用Excel的筛选功能提取绝对值为500的数值,您可以按照以下步骤操作:

  • 选择包含您要筛选的数据的整个列。
  • 在Excel的顶部菜单栏中,点击“数据”选项卡。
  • 在“排序与筛选”组中,点击“筛选”按钮。
  • 在选定的列的标题行上出现筛选箭头。
  • 点击筛选箭头,选择“数字过滤”。
  • 在下拉菜单中选择“等于”选项。
  • 在输入框中输入“500”,然后点击“确定”。
  • Excel将会过滤出绝对值为500的数值,其他数值将会被隐藏。

3. 如何使用Excel的条件格式功能突出显示绝对值为500的数值?

要使用Excel的条件格式功能突出显示绝对值为500的数值,您可以按照以下步骤进行:

  • 选择包含您要突出显示的数据的整个列。
  • 在Excel的顶部菜单栏中,点击“开始”选项卡。
  • 在“样式”组中,点击“条件格式”按钮。
  • 在下拉菜单中选择“新建规则”。
  • 在规则类型中选择“使用公式确定要格式化的单元格”。
  • 在公式框中输入以下公式:=ABS(A1)=500,其中A1是您要检查的单元格。
  • 选择您想要应用的格式,例如设置背景颜色或字体颜色。
  • 点击“确定”来应用条件格式。
  • Excel将会突出显示绝对值为500的数值,使其在整个列中更加可见。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4487880

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部